About The Fairfax Christian School
The Fairfax Christian School, founded in 1961, is an award-winning K–12 private school in Dulles, VA, offering a rigorous, traditional university-prep curriculum with a 7:1 student-teacher ratio. Campus
The Fairfax Christian School in Dulles, Virginia, features a modern, 5-acre state-of-the-art campus designed for K-12 students. Located near Dulles International Airport, the facility includes bright, large classrooms, specialized science and computer labs, an art studio, music studio, a,nd a library, surrounded by park-like land with a brook.

Study areas
- Core Academics: English, literature, history, math (including Calculus II), and science.
- Bible & Humanities: Biblical studies, philosophy, and history.
- Languages: Foreign language instruction, including French, Spanish, Latin, and Chinese.
- International Student Support: A specialized Center for American Culture offering intensive ESL, TOEFL prep, and American studies.
